Global Swappable Ev Batteries Market size was valued at USD 0.74 Billion in 2024 and is poised to grow from USD 0.91 Billion in 2025 to USD 4.8 Bill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 23.1% during the forecast period (2026-2033).
The global market for swappable electric vehicle (EV) batteries is driven by the need to minimize charging downtime and alleviate range anxiety, significantly altering consumer expectations and enhancing fleet economics. Swappable battery systems, which allow users to exchange depleted batteries for fully charged ones, reduce vehicle downtime and maximize utilization by integrating advanced hardware and service models. This approach decouples battery responsibility from vehicle ownership, lowering initial costs and stabilizing overall expenses for urban and commercial fleets. The emergence of interoperable standards fosters compatibility among batteries, swapping stations, and vehicle platforms, minimizing transactional friction. Additionally, IoT-enabled battery monitoring enhances operational efficiency through real-time data analytics, predictive maintenance, and inventory management, ultimately leading to improved performance, trust, and flexible business models focused on service rather than ownership.

Global Swappable Ev Batteries Market Segments Analysis
Global swappable ev batteries market is segmented by battery type, capacity, application, service type and region. Based on battery type, the market is segmented into Lead Acid, Lithium-ion and Others. Based on capacity, the market is segmented into < 5 kWh and > 5 kWh. Based on application, the market is segmented into Two-Wheeler, Passenger Cars, Light Commercial Vehicles and Three-Wheeler. Based on service type, the market is segmented into Subscription Model and Pay-per-use Model. Based on region, the market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America and Middle East & Africa.
Driver of the Global Swappable Ev Batteries Market
The increasing adoption of electric vehicles in urban settings significantly boosts the need for swappable battery infrastructure, as it focuses demand within densely populated areas that prioritize quick service and efficient use of space. This scenario allows service providers to make viable investments in battery swap stations and standardized battery modules. Moreover, automotive manufacturers and mobility operators can capitalize on this concentrated demand by offering subscription-based and fleet services that emphasize rapid battery exchanges. Such offerings not only enhance consumer acceptance but also promote operational models that favor swappable systems over traditional prolonged charging methods, thereby driving growth and fostering a robust market ecosystem.
Restraints in the Global Swappable Ev Batteries Market
The considerable investment needed to establish a comprehensive network of battery swapping stations and associated logistics presents a significant challenge for new players in the Global Swappable EV Batteries market. This financial burden can hinder rapid expansion into various regions, as investors and operators carefully evaluate potential long-term returns against initial costs and the complexities involved in operations. Additionally, the high costs associated with specialized equipment, land acquisition, and workforce training elevate project risks and contribute to slower implementation timelines. Consequently, this cautious approach restricts widespread adoption and delays the development of robust service networks, which are crucial for the market's growth.
